Therapeutic Tools That Translate Well to Online Sessions

Jesse Weight integrates evidence-supported methods that can be adapted to online therapy while staying practical and transparent about what is being used and why.

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ing (EMDR) is often used to help people process distressing experiences in a structured way, especially when trauma memories feel stuck or keep showing up through triggers.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on identifying unhelpful thought patterns and behaviors, then practicing more workable alternatives, which can be useful for stress, anxiety, depression, and day-to-day coping.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) emphasizes skills such as em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and interpersonal effectiveness, which can support people who feel overwhelmed by intense emotions or relationship conflict.

Finding the right approach is part of the process. Jesse works collaboratively with clients to clarify goals, understand preferences, and choose strategies that fit the pace and focus that feel most helpful, adjusting over time as needs change.
